Overview

The Roland System 700, released in 1976, was Roland's flagship modular synthesizer system—a comprehensive instrument rivaling large Moog and ARP installations. This expensive, professional system offered extensive modules, keyboards, and sequencers in custom cabinetry.

The System 700 represented Roland's ambition to compete at the highest level of professional synthesizer installations. Very few systems were manufactured due to high cost and limited market. Complete systems are extraordinarily rare today.

The System 700 has become a legendary rarity, with individual modules occasionally appearing on the used market. It represents the pinnacle of Roland's 1970s analog technology.
